Envestnet Portfolio Solutions Inc. Has $4.23 Million Stake in Atlassian Co. (NASDAQ:TEAM)

Envestnet Portfolio Solutions Inc. reduced its position in shares of Atlassian Co. (NASDAQ:TEAMFree Report) by 27.5% during the 2nd qu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The firm owned 23,897 shares of the technology company’s stock after selling 9,044 shares during the period. Envestnet Portfolio Solutions Inc.’s holdings in Atlassian were worth $4,227,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Atlassian Stock Performance

TEAM stock traded up $1.97 during mid-day trading on Thursday, reaching $145.47. 861,959 shares of the stock traded hands, compared to its average volume of 1,788,409. The firm has a market capitalization of $37.87 billion, a PE ratio of -227.78 and a beta of 0.74. The business has a 50-day moving average of $166.31 and a two-hundred day moving average of $185.69. Atlassian Co. has a 52 week low of $135.29 and a 52 week high of $258.69. The company has a quick ratio of 1.18, a current ratio of 1.18 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.82.

Atlassian (NASDAQ:TEAMG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, August 1st. The technology company reported $0.66 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.59 by $0.07. The firm had revenue of $1.13 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.13 billion. Atlassian had a negative return on equity of 18.13% and a negative net margin of 6.89%.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 20.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company earned ($0.21) EPS. As a group, equities analysts predict that Atlassian Co. will post -0.57 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Atlassian

(Free Report)

Atlassian Corporation, through its subsidiaries, designs, develops, licenses, and maintains various software products worldwide. Its product portfolio includes Jira Software and Jira Work Management, a project management system that connects technical and business teams so they can better plan, organize, track and manage their work and projects; Confluence, a connected workspace that organizes knowledge across all teams to move work forward; and Trello, a collaboration and organization product that captures and adds structure to fluid and fast-forming work for teams.
